About the Hotel

Occupying the top nine floors and the first three levels of the 53-story Midtown Tower, The Ritz-Carlton, Tokyo transfixes visitors with a world-class rejuvenating spa, acclaimed restaurants and a skyline view from this luxury hotel's exquisite guest rooms. Also from this city-center location, guests can enjoy the vibrant night life and centuries-old attractions of the Roppongi District, Tokyo's cultural, diplomatic and entertainment heart.

Ritz Carlton Tokyo Excellence !

TripAdvisor Traveler Review Rating Reviewed 3 weeks ago

There are SO many hotels to choose from in Tokyo that deciding which one to stay in can drive you crazy, even if you are working with a travel agent that helps you make a decision. But I am hoping my review will help you to decide to STAY AT THE RITZ CARLTON TOKYO ... from check-in to check-out and everything in between it all was PERFECTION!!!! Since it was our first time in Tokyo and we did not know what to expect at the airport, I arranged for the Ritz to pick us up at Haneda Airport and it was SO EASY and worth every penny! They had a team member waiting for us at baggage claim which made migrating through the busy airport a breeze. Highly recommend this service. Once we arrived at the hotel, we never touched a bag - they were removed from the car and a very nice lady was waiting for us at the door. We were taken upstairs to the 45th floor which is the main area of the hotel. Check-in, Bar, Restaurants all start on the 45th floor and they are all surrounds by floor to ceiling windows with the most spectacular view! We were greeted with a welcome, drink, an overview of the hotel and services and then escorted to our room. We arrived earlier than normal check-in and they were so gracious to allow us to occupy our room! That is a huge pet peeve for me when hotels "wait" for their check-in time before they let you in! The room was LARGE; the bed was VERY COMFORTABLE and the bathroom exquisite - two separate sinks! And like the rest of the Ritz the view was memorizing. We had breakfast, lunch, dinner and room service and ALL were fantastic. Great Food, good value and fast service. The bar is stunning and a great place to be after a day of sightseeing. Breakfast buffet was what you would expect from a Ritz Carlton, delicious, beautiful and plentiful. It contained both Japanese and Western fare. On the entry level of the hotel, there is a plaza mall, with great shops and a food court with so many wonderful choices- this does not detract from the Ritz, it is SEPERATE area next door and is an added bonus to staying here! GREAT location since they were readily available at the hotel, we opted for taking taxis and Ubers most everywhere and the Ritz was very centrally located to all major sites and areas in Tokyo. We used the spa and pool and even if you do not use the facilities, you must go and see the pool Spectacular! I read some of the reviews left on TA, about the rooms being "dated" and well if I HAD to "complain" about something. maybe they are a little dated - BUT NOT worth mentioning - I would prefer to say they are more in the style of a classic Ritz Carlton and not as modern as some hotels - but I did not think twice about it! All the things I mentioned are reason enough to stay her - but if they are not. Then maybe the EXCELLENT service we received every single day from every single Ritz member will convince you. From a welcome note in the room, to little treats, to smiles along the way, to service that never says no, it truly was our honor to stay at The Ritz Carlton Tokyo! And no, I do not work for RC - nor do I know anyone who does, just a honest review!
